About the role

Learning Support Assistant SCP 12-17 - £23,187 - £25,152 32.50 hours per week TTO plus 10 days Permanent Start date: 1 September 2026 Closing date: Wednesday, 8 July 2026 - 9 am St John's Catholic School & Sixth Form College is looking to appoint a Learning Support Assistant Level 3. You will play a key role in supporting teaching and learning across the school, working closely with teachers to enhance the educational experience of all pupils. This role is ideal for someone with strong classroom experience, a proactive attitude, and a passion for helping students thrive academically and personally. A priority for the role is to provide intimate care for student(s) on a daily basis as and when required. In addition, you will be working under the direction of teachers and senior staff within an agreed system of supervision, to implement agreed work programmes with both individuals or groups, in or out of the classroom. This will involve assisting the teacher in the whole planning cycle and the management and preparation of resources. This may also involve providing support in addressing the needs of pupils who need particular help in overcoming barriers to learning. You may also be required to supervise whole classes occasionally during the short-term absence of teachers. In addition to supporting students, you’ll also assist with assessment, classroom management, and the development of learning resources. Your ability to build positive relationships with pupils, staff, and parents will be essential in creating a supportive and inclusive learning environment. This is a dynamic and rewarding role that offers the opportunity to make a meaningful impact on students’ progress while developing your own professional skills within a collaborative school community.
